BJP, RSS are against Dalit community: AAP

New Delhi, Feb 01 (ANI): In a scathing attack at the Delhi Police for beating students protesting against the death of Rohith Vemula, Aam Aadmi Party leader Ashutosh on Monday said the incident shows to what extent BJP and RSS are against the Dalit community. Meanwhile, another AAP leader Sanjay Singh said in the video, BJP and RSS people are also seen beating students. He further asked Police commissioner BS Bassi to come forward and explain the ruthless incident of police officials. Sanjay further targeted Prime Minister Narendra Modi and said PM should suspend the officials with immediate basis as Delhi Police is under Centre's control.
